About this earthquake

A magnitude M2.8 earthquake was recorded near ANTOFAGASTA, CHILE (Chile) on November 6, 2025 at 11:06 UTC. At around 227 km, the focal depth places this among intermediate-depth events. Events of this size typically go unnoticed.

The event was recorded by EMSC. Chile: over the past 24 hours, QuakeMap24 logged 26 earthquakes, the strongest at M3.7.
